After previously leaks about the Asus Zenfone 7 Series smartphone circulating on the internet, Asus has now officially announced its new smartphone in Taiwan. There are 2 Zenfone 7 models presented by Asus, namely the regular Zenfone 7 and Zenfone 7 Pro.
It is known that for the regular variant, this smartphone comes with the Snapdragon 865 chipset, while for the Pro variant, it comes with Snapdragon 865+. Both smartphones have the same design and type of screen, namely 6.67 inches AMOLED, with 1,080 x 2,400 pixels and a refresh rate of 90Hz.
Also, like the previous leaks, Asus is using the flip camera system on the Zenfone 7 Series smartphone so that it doesn’t need to present a notch or punch-hole at all on the front of the smartphone.
The camera setup on this Asus smartphone comes with a resolution of 64MP Sony IMX686, 12MP Sony IMX686 Ultrawide, and 8MP Telephoto with 3x Optical Zoom and 12x Digital Zoom. These lenses can be used as both the rear camera and the front camera of this smartphone.

Zenfone 7 is known to come with a choice of 6GB and 8GB LPDDR5 RAM and 128GB of UFS 3.1 internal memory. Meanwhile, the Pro variant comes with 8GB LPDDR5 RAM with UFS 3.1 internal memory of 256GB. Both also come with a MicroSD slot for additional capacity.
This smartphone, which runs the ZenUI 7 operating system based on Android 10, is also supported by a 5,000 mAh capacity battery that supports 27W fast charging from Qualcomm’s Quick Charge 4.0. Not only that, but these two smartphones also have support for the 5G network, you know!
For the price, Asus sells the regular Zenfone 7 with prices starting at $ 749 for 6GB RAM and $ 817 for 8GB RAM. While the Pro variant is priced at $ 1,020.
